Output 45ef6fbb6a84daadae17d56bc4f3e300dacfb90b5cb842acbe3dfba6ec571248:3

value
1070111
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fcc9617cef03677ce586fb6c55c9bfd70522b36 OP_EQUAL
address
3DLkpp2UWsMV2ppmtGSCVzSFRNz2Qqb5pt
transaction
45ef6fbb6a84daadae17d56bc4f3e300dacfb90b5cb842acbe3dfba6ec571248
confirmations
69232
spent
true